Summary:
The Housing Access Assistant will provide frontline support to residents seeking advice, assistance, and access to housing services. The role will involve assisting households in housing need, supporting the delivery of homelessness prevention services, and ensuring that residents receive accurate information and timely referrals.
Responsibilities:
- Act as the first point of contact for customers accessing housing services via phone, online, or in person.
- Support housing officers with administrative duties related to homelessness applications, temporary accommodation, and housing register processes.
- Provide information on housing options, rights, and available services to the public in a clear and sensitive manner.
- Liaise with internal teams and external agencies (e.g., support services, landlords, social care) to support customers housing needs.
- Support the delivery of temporary accommodation placements and coordinate logistics where necessary.
